What is Functional Medicine?
Functional medicine uses a personalized approach to uncovering and addressing the root cause(s) of your health issues. Your health is more than just the sum of your symptoms. Functional medicine views the body as one integrated system and seeks to uncover the underlying causes of illness in order to restore health and vitality.
While two people may have the same symptoms and medical diagnosis, they often have different underlying causes, making the functional medicine approach the best way to improve health and promote well-being. How is functional testing different from regular lab work?
Traditional labs often look for disease and use wide “normal” ranges. Functional testing focuses on optimal health—it uncovers hidden causes of illness and identifies imbalances before they become problems.
Some examples of the testing we use include:
- Advanced testing for inflammation, digestion & microbiome health
- Food allergy and sensitivity panels
- Hormone metabolite testing (like the DUTCH test)
- Nutrient testing (vitamins, minerals, omega-3s)
- Autoimmune testing
- Genetic screening for detox pathways and chronic disease risk
- Mold and mycotoxin testing
- Environmental toxin and heavy metal analysis
